Abstract

Coded data for disposal on or in a surface that includes a number of coded data portions. Each coded data portion encodes an identity of an object or the like associated with the surface. In addition, each coded data portion encodes at least part of a signature that is a digital signature of at least part of the identity and at least part of predetermined padding. This allows the coded data to be used to both identify and authenticate the object.

Claims (97)

1. Coded data for disposal on or in a surface, the coded data including a number of coded data portions, each coded data portion encoding:

an identity; and,

at least part of a signature, the signature being a digital signature of at least:

part of the identity; and

part of predetermined padding,

wherein the coded data is arranged in accordance with at least one layout having n-fold rotational symmetry, where n is at least two, the layout including n identical sub-layouts rotated 1/n revolutions apart about a centre of rotation, at least one sub-layout including rotation-indicating data that distinguishes that sub-layout from each other sub-layout.

2. Coded data according to claim 1 , wherein each data portion encodes a signature fragment.

3. Coded data according to claim 2 , wherein the entire signature is encoded within a plurality of data portions.

4. Coded data according to claim 1 , wherein the coded data includes a plurality of layouts, each layout defining the position of a plurality of first symbols encoding the identity, and a plurality of second symbols defining at least part of the signature.

5. Coded data according to claim 1 , wherein the coded data includes a plurality of tags, each coded data portion being formed from at least one tag.

6. Coded data according to claim 1 , wherein the coded data is substantially invisible to an unaided human.
